 "Amazon Joins AI Fray with $4 Billion Investment in Anthropic's Claude"


In a significant development in the artificial intelligence (AI) arena, Amazon has announced a colossal investment of up to $4 billion in Anthropic, a startup that has pioneered a rival to OpenAI's ChatGPT called "Claude." This move underscores Amazon's determination to stay competitive with tech giants like Microsoft and Google in the AI sector.

The deal kicks off with Amazon injecting an initial $1.25 billion into Anthropic, securing a minority stake in the company. However, the investment can eventually escalate to a staggering $4 billion. Amazon's CEO, Andy Jassy, expressed admiration for Anthropic's team and foundation models and highlighted the potential to enhance customer experiences through deeper collaboration.

As part of this partnership, Anthropic will predominantly utilize Amazon Web Services (AWS) as its primary cloud provider for most of its workloads, while also incorporating AWS-designed chips into its AI foundation models. These models, powered by extensive data training, serve as versatile solutions for a wide array of tasks.

In the highly competitive AI landscape, Anthropic's collaboration with Amazon positions AWS as a formidable player, challenging the dominance of Nvidia's chips in generative AI. Additionally, customers leveraging AWS services will gain early access to exclusive features for model customization and fine-tuning.

Anthropic, already backed by a $300 million investment from Google, emerges as a key contender in the flourishing AI sector. This strategic partnership between Amazon and Anthropic intensifies the race for AI supremacy, echoing Microsoft's earlier multibillion-dollar deal with OpenAI.
